IP查询
查询
你查询的IP:[210.82.59.73] 地理位置:中国–北京–北京
最新查询
125.96.175.176
120.192.49.56
221.130.228.206
60.54.6.205
118.72.17.154
218.85.146.7
60.64.219.210
219.82.193.154
202.38.185.80
210.82.59.73
203.222.192.191
202.60.112.81
202.46.224.72
203.148.127.86
220.231.128.100
211.160.38.183
210.26.28.144
210.192.96.196
125.98.191.93
123.244.72.44
198.17.7.223
218.56.211.172
119.128.28.45
116.69.191.155
116.199.25.138
125.96.181.46
116.90.184.231
210.14.64.200
117.112.127.165
202.38.136.246
58.24.31.48